""A Manual Of The Sub-Kingdom Coelenterata"" is a book written by Joseph Reay Greene and first published in 1861. The book is a comprehensive guide to the sub-kingdom Coelenterata, which includes jellyfish, sea anemones, and corals. The author provides detailed descriptions of the physical characteristics, behavior, and habitat of each species within the sub-kingdom. The book also includes illustrations and diagrams to aid in the identification of different species. Additionally, the author discusses the classification and evolution of Coelenterata and provides a brief history of research in the field.
